With its unmistakably classical bearing and quietly formidable mechanics, Breguet’s reference 3617 stands as one of the great modern expressions of haute horlogerie. Conceived in the early 1990s, it unites two of watchmaking’s most revered complications, the perpetual calendar and the chronograph, within a case of balanced, almost architectural proportion.
The dial is a study in Breguet’s decorative mastery. A finely executed clous de Paris guilloché anchors the center, while the chronograph registers are rendered in a contrasting basket-weave pattern, creating subtle visual depth. The moon-phase at six o’clock, framed by a gently engraved wave motif, introduces a poetic counterpoint to the disciplined geometry of the calendar displays, which are distributed with trademark clarity across the dial.
At the heart of the watch beats the legendary Lemania calibre 2310, a movement whose pedigree places it among the most celebrated chronograph ébauches ever produced. Extensively finished and adapted by Breguet to incorporate the perpetual calendar, it delivers both mechanical gravitas and tactile elegance. In this rare yellow-gold guise, the reference 3617 reveals itself as a refined, deeply collectible statement of Breguet’s enduring vision.
